
Bright, nutty, and tangy all at once, this lemon-tahini dressing is the kind of sauce that makes everything it touches taste better. Sesame paste forms the creamy base, while fresh lemon juice and a hint of garlic give it that sharp, addictive edge — finished with a whisper of cumin for warmth. The technique is simple but satisfying: the tahini seizes up dramatically at first, then transforms into a silky, pourable ribbon once you work in the olive oil and cold water. It's completely plant-based and built entirely from pantry staples, so there's no guesswork about hidden animal-derived ingredients. Drizzle it over roasted vegetables, grain bowls, falafel, or a simple salad and watch it disappear fast. The optional lemon zest is worth adding if you have it — it lifts the whole dressing and makes the citrus pop in a way that juice alone can't quite achieve. In a small bowl, whisk together the tahini, lemon juice, garlic, and cumin until combined — the mixture will seize and look thick and paste-like at first.
Drizzle in the olive oil while whisking continuously until incorporated.
